- The distance between Louisville, Ms, Usa and Cimone Mountain, Italy is approximately 8,211 km or 5,102 mi.
- To reach Louisville, Ms in this distance one would set out from Cimone Mountain bearing 300.6°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Louisville, Ms bearing 227.4° or SW .
- Louisville,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Cimone Mountain has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Louisville,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Cimone Mountain is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 14.3 °C (25.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.2 °C (11.2°F) more in Louisville, Ms.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 762.9 mm (30 in) more which is equivalent to 762.9 l/m² (18.72 US gal/ft²) or 7,629,000 l/ha (815,591 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.2° higher in Louisville, Ms than in Cimone Mountain.
